Market Dynamics & Growth Drivers in South Korea Dental Laser Selective Melting of Titanium Alloy Powder Market
The South Korean dental laser SLM market is propelled by a confluence of technological, regulatory, and demographic factors. The country’s robust R&D ecosystem fosters innovation in additive manufacturing, particularly in biocompatible titanium alloys tailored for dental applications. Rising prevalence of dental diseases and an aging population increase demand for durable, minimally invasive restorative solutions, further fueling market growth.
Government initiatives supporting medical device innovation and export expansion bolster the industry’s global competitiveness. Additionally, the increasing adoption of digital dentistry and CAD/CAM integration enhances the precision and efficiency of SLM processes. Market growth is also driven by the rising presence of specialized dental labs and OEM partnerships focused on advanced titanium powder formulations, creating a fertile environment for sustained expansion.

Technological Disruption & Innovation in South Korea Dental Laser Selective Melting of Titanium Alloy Powder Market
Emerging innovations in laser SLM technology are revolutionizing dental manufacturing in South Korea. Advances include high-precision laser systems, real-time process monitoring, and AI-driven quality assurance, significantly reducing production times and enhancing part accuracy. Novel titanium alloy formulations with enhanced biocompatibility, strength, and corrosion resistance are being developed to meet clinical demands.
Automation and digital integration are enabling fully automated production lines, reducing labor costs and minimizing human error. The adoption of hybrid manufacturing approaches combining subtractive and additive processes further expands design possibilities. These technological disruptions are positioning South Korea as a global leader in dental additive manufacturing, with a focus on sustainable, high-performance titanium powders tailored for laser SLM applications.

Supply Chain Analysis of South Korea Dental Laser Selective Melting of Titanium Alloy Powder Market
The supply chain for titanium alloy powders in South Korea is characterized by high vertical integration and strategic partnerships. Local powder producers focus on high-quality, biocompatible formulations tailored for dental applications, ensuring supply stability and regulatory compliance. Raw material sourcing from global titanium suppliers is optimized through long-term contracts, reducing price volatility.
Distribution channels include specialized dental labs, OEMs, and direct sales to clinics. The logistics infrastructure supports rapid delivery and just-in-time manufacturing, critical for custom dental prosthetics. Challenges include ensuring consistent powder quality, managing global supply disruptions, and scaling production capacity to meet rising demand. Strategic inventory management and supplier diversification are key to maintaining market competitiveness.
